I am a scientist with more than 15 years of experience in medical image analysis and computer vision, working at the intersection of pathology, oncology, and artificial intelligence. As an Associate Professor of computational pathology, I lead a multidisciplinary team in the pathology department of the Radboud University Medical Center, working on precision oncology, developing artificial intelligence models to better understand diseases, discover novel biomarkers, and help physicians to improve their routine diagnostics and to select the right treatments to help patients.

NWO OTP grant to find lung cancer-specific treatment

AI to analyse cultures of lung cancer and pulmonary fibrosis tissue via higher harmonic generation (HHG) 3D microscopy images over time (4D data), to find the best tumor-specific treatment among a set of tested drugs within a few days.
